True eccentrics never deliberately set out to draw attention to themselves.
deliberately adv.故意地;从容不迫地,小心翼翼地
- on purpose 故意地:有意地、刻意地做某事。
- intentionally adv.故意地,有意地
set out to do begin a job, task, etc with a particular aim or goal 带着目的去做某事
- The journalist immediately set out to obtain these important facts, but he took a long time to send them.
- Dimitri at once set out to find the thief.
'We never set out to hurt you, Victor. And I'm sorry we did.' 'Are you done?' 'Yeah.'

draw (one's) attention 引起(某人)的注意
- attract / capture / catch / arrest / command / get (one's) attention 吸引了/捕捉了/逮捕/掌握了/引起了 (某人)的注意
- This attracted the attention of Richard Humphries who was then the most eminent boxer in England.
receive (one's) attention 得到了、受到了关注
- This exhibition received a great deal of attention in the press, ...
They disregard social conventions without being conscious that they are doing anything extraordinary.
| 后接从句 | 后接名词、动名词 |
|---|---|
| without being conscious (of the fact) that ... 完全没有意识到... | without being conscious of ... |
| without being aware (of the fact) that ... | without being aware of ... |
| (being) unaware (of the fact) that ... | (being) unaware of ... |
| (being) unconscious (of the fact) that ... | (being) unconscious of ... |
- People tend to amass possessions, sometimes without being aware of doing so. NCE3-59
- He used to sleep during the day and work at night, quite unaware of the fact that he had become the ghost of Endley.
- They disregard social conventions, quite unconscious / unaware of the fact that they are doing anything extraordinary. 替换
造句:They disregard safety problems, without being conscious that they are doing anything dangerous.他们无视安全问题,意识不到自己的所作所为有什么危险之处。
This invariably wins them the love and respect of others, for they add colour to the dull routine of everyday life.
invariably always 始终如一地,一贯地
- They almost invariably get it wrong. 他们几乎总是将它弄错。
| win sb. sth. 为某人赢得某物 | My sincerity won me her heart. 我的真诚赢得了她的芳心。 |
|---|---|
| win sth. for sb. 为某人赢得某物 | My sincerity won her heart for me. |
add color to sth. 给…增添色彩
- Intelligent use of metaphors can add color to your writing.
add luster / lustre to sth. 使…增光添彩
- Using appropriate quotations from classics will add lustre to your essay.恰当地称引名篇会使你的文章增色不少。
add flavor / spice to sth. 给…增添趣味/增添情趣
- Their campus visits will add spice to college life.他们的校园之行将会为大学生活增添趣味。
add variety to sth. 使…多样化、增加多样性
- Many of my lucky participants tried hard to add variety to their lives. 我的许多幸运参加者努力给自己的生活中添加乐趣。
